■ Coexistence of volume types in a RAID Group
OK: Coexistence possible
–: Coexistence Not permitted
Different volume types cannot coexist in one RAID Group. However , Mainframe Volum e and
MVV Volume, or Open Volume, Snap Data Volume, and Snap Data Pool Volume can exist
together in one RAID Group.
■ Maximum capacity of Thin Provisioning Volume (TPV) for each model
The following table shows the maximum Thin Provisioning Volume capacity that can be created
for each model.
*1: The maximum Thin Provisioning Volume capacity for each model is equal to the maximum Thin
Provisioning Pool capacity for each model.

Model Maximum TPV Capacity (TB) (*1)
ETERNUS DX410 312
ETERNUS DX440 630
ETERNUS DX8100 630
ETERNUS DX8400 1024
ETERNUS DX8700 1024
